Watch the future of electrophysiology (EP) unfold as rising researchers pitch their boldest ideas to a panel of experts. Join us for this webinar to see who wins and learn the essential tools for building a successful, high-impact research project.

Join ACC's Academic Cardiology Member Section for a "Shark Tank" style competition designed to bridge the gap between groundbreaking ideas and clinical reality. The Heart Tank is more than just a competition; it is a dynamic professional development forum where promising young investigators pitch their EP research to a distinguished panel of leaders in the field. This session provides a rare platform for rising researchers to showcase their work, gain high-level exposure, and receive rigorous, real-time feedback from the experts currently shaping the future of cardiovascular medicine.
